有没有人知道 C# API 接受语言文化并返回相应的代码页?例如,如果我打电话
MagicClass.GetCodePage("ru-RU")
我会得到
1251
如果之前有人回答过这个问题,请给我一个链接。
提前致谢。
最佳答案
TextInfo
类(可通过 CultureInfo.TextInfo
访问)包含代码页:
CultureInfo cultureInfo = CultureInfo.GetCultureInfo("ru-RU");
Console.WriteLine(cultureInfo.TextInfo.ANSICodePage); // 1251
听起来您想要 ANSI 代码页,但您也可以获得 Mac、OEM 和 EBCDIC 版本。
关于c# - 如何通过语言文化获取代码页?,我们在Stack Overflow上找到一个类似的问题:https://stackoverflow.com/questions/3213728/